Priorities for the Environment Portfolio

  Conclusion


I am signalling a shift in direction.

It starts with public acknowledgement of the gap between our clean, green image and the reality today. We need to see a healthy environment as an economic opportunity, not just a cost.

This means working from the bottom up – through community awareness programmes such as the Rio+10 programme – and from the top down – through stronger leadership, national standards, and improved capacity in our institutions. It means building on the working partnerships we have with local government and iwi.

Together we can realise my vision of making our clean and green image a reality.
